The first and most fundamental habit of an effective person is to be proactive. More than just taking the initiative, being proactive means taking responsibility for your life. To be reactive means to give circumstances and conditions power by reacting to problems as they arise.

Proactive people are value driven. They are still influenced by external stimuli (physical, social, or psychological) but their response is a value-based choice or response. They believe they are responsible for their own lives and our behavior is a function of our decisions, not our conditions.  "The Seven Habits of Highly Effective People" by Stephen R. Covey 

 

Proactive sayings from Proverbs-

  1. Stay on top of your business (Prov. 24:27, 24:30-34, 6:6-11)
  2. Be careful of the people you hang around (Prov. 12:16, 22:24-25)
  3. Don't chase that bag (Prov. 23:4-5)
  4. See Wisdom (Prov. 22:17-18)
  5. Take heed not to be envious of sinners (Prov. 23:17-18, 24:1-2)
